#290e12 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#290e12 is composed of 16.1% red, 5.5%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 65.9%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 83.9% black. It has a hue angle of 351.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.1% and a lightness of 10.8%. #290e12 color hex could be obtained by blending #521c24 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

● #290e12 color description : Very dark (mostly black) red.
#290e12 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#290e12 has RGB values of R:41, G:14,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.66, Y:0.56, K:0.84. Its decimal value is 2690578.
